Cloud and rain cut heat more than they cut UV. A partly cloudy day in Coirantee can still sit at protection levels. Why you burn on cloudy days.
When Coirantee needs sun protection
Sun protection is needed in Coirantee typically from May through September, and any clear spring or fall day UV reaches 3. Inland heat or a cool change does not change the UV index; go by the number, not how the day feels.
The threshold, per SunSmart and ARPANSA: whenever UV reaches 3 or above, Slip on covering clothing, Slop on SPF 50+ sunscreen, Slap on a hat, Seek shade and Slide on sunglasses. Read the full sun safety guide.

- Does Coirantee need sun protection in winter?
- Not every day. Midwinter middays in Coirantee often sit below UV 3, but clear late-winter and early-spring days cross the threshold before summer fully arrives. Check the live index.
- Can you burn on a cool day in Coirantee?
- Yes. UV is not heat. A cool, windy or lightly cloudy day in Coirantee can still sit at UV 3 or above, especially from spring through autumn. Temperature on this page is for context only; the UV number is what decides protection.
